> > @@ -2654,6 +2656,11 @@ static void add_cookie(request_rec *r, c
> >                                    "; HttpOnly" : NULL,
> >                                   NULL);
> >
> > +            if (samesite && !strcasecmp(samesite, "0")) {
>
> Doesn't it need to be strcmp(samesite, "0") instead of !strcasecmp(samesite, 
> "0") ?
> I mean the above will set samesite to '0' in the cookie if samesite is '0'.

Yep, I see what you mean.

>
> > +                cookie = apr_pstrcat(rmain->pool, cookie, "; SameSite=",
> > +                                     samesite, NULL);
> > +            }
> > +
>
> Any particular reason why we don't accept 'false' in a case insensitive way 
> along with 0 as the flag
> not being set? This would be inline with the other flags.

It is certainly weird but I have no memory of it.    Added "false" w/
a test in 1881263/1881264

Thanks!

>
> I think the second apr_pstrcat can waste some memory as we nearly need the 
> memory for the cookie twice in case samesite is set.
> Is it worth converting both apr_pstrcat sections to fill an iovec struct and 
> doing one apr_pstrcatv afterwards?
